The correlation between historical prices or returns on Buildablock Corp and Next Generation is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Next Generation Management are associated (or correlated) with Buildablock Corp.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Buildablock Corp has no effect on the direction of Next Generation i.e., Next Generation and Buildablock Corp go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Next Generation and Buildablock Corp
The main advantage of trading using opposite Next Generation and Buildablock Corp posit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Next Generation position performs unexpectedly, Buildablock Corp can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
